Give my files extensions other than HTM?

If you'd like PPT2HTML to produce files with extensions other than "htm", open the PPTools.INI file in a text editor like Notepad and find the section of the file that begins with [PPT2HTML] (note, NOT the [RnR PPT2HTML] section)

Add the following:

HTMLExtension=asp

Substitute whatever extension you prefer to the right of the equals sign.
Don't include the period - PPT2HTML will add that automatically for you.

Save the file.

Now when you check your PPT2HTML preferences, you'll note that it displays the new extension in the "Output will look like" section. It will also now use your preferred extension for the HTML files it writes.
